WebSep 16, 2024 · A circular doubly linked list is a data structure that consists of a collection of nodes, where each node contains a data element and two pointers: one that points to … Web14 hours ago · Approach. To implement the QuickSort on the singly-linked list we are going to follow these steps −. To get a pivot node at the proper position, we will use the partition function. The last element in the partition function is marked as a the pivot. Then we will traverse the current list and relocate any node with a value larger than the ...
Circular Linked List - Programiz
WebTo insert/delete a node with a particular value in DLL (doubly linked list) entire list need to be traversed to find the location hence these operations should be O(n). If that's the case then how come STL list (most likely implemented using DLL) is able to provide these operations in constant time? Thanks everyone for making it clear to me. WebAs a result, the time complexity to insert an element at a given index is O(n). However, in singly-linked lists, there are no array elements, but chained nodes and node values. Image source: LeetCode. As the above image shows, the prev node holds the reference of the next node. As @πάντα ῥεῖ stated, "function signatures already take ... earth breaker pathfinder
Circular Doubly Linked List (Deleting the First Node) - YouTube
WebIn a circular linked list, the last node's next reference will actually point to the first node, thereby creating a circular list. Let's write a simple circular linked list where the nodes will be inserted at the end of the list: class CircularLinkedList { private $_firstNode = NULL; private $_totalNode = 0; WebMar 9, 2024 · To traverse the complete doubly linked list, we have to visit every node. So, if it has n nodes the average-case time complexity of traversal is of the order of O (n). The time complexity is of the order of O (n). Best Case The best-case time complexity is O (n). It is the same as average-case time complexity. Worst Case WebMay 18,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. ctek ct5 time to go idealo